You're certainly not the first person whose been denied a subject change, I'm afraid.

Did they mention any deal like 'if you get X in your first year exams then you can change'? I've heard that happens a lot. The colleges basically ask people to prove that they're really good so that they think they will cope with the change. I know someone who has to get a first! How much pressure is that! Means that they have to continue with the original subject for a year and excel at it.

It is true that you would have a lot of pressure if you changed subjects. Weeks are already so intensive at Cambridge that trying to do the normal work and catch up with everything would be pretty much impossible. I'm not sure I'd like to try it. And you can't always say that you'll just leave it until the vacation to catch up because there will be concepts and terminology in the lectures etc that everyone else will understand but you may not.
